Depth first traversal in c
WebAug 3, 2024 · What is Depth First Search (DFS)? The algorithm begins at the root node and then it explores each branch before backtracking. It is implemented using stacks. Often while writing the code, we use recursion stacks to backtrack. WebNov 1, 2024 · As the nature of DFS, we should go to the depth of each branch before moving to another branch. Starting from the node 1 as the source, the algorithm will traverse the nodes 2, 3 and 4. Finally moving to next branch of node 5. For branch 5 is also divided in two more branches, the algorithm goes to nodes 6, 7 and finally coming to node 8.
Depth first traversal in c
Did you know?
WebGiven a graph, we can use the O(V+E) DFS (Depth-First Search) or BFS (Breadth-First Search) algorithm to traverse the graph and explore the features/properties of the graph. Each algorithm has its own characteristics, features, and side-effects that we will explore in this visualization.This visualization is rich with a lot of DFS and BFS variants (all run in … WebApr 10, 2024 · The Boyer-Moore Majority Vote Algorithm is a widely used algorithm for finding the majority element in an array. The majority element in an array in C++ is an …
WebJan 13,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ebDepth First Search (DFS) The DFS algorithm is a recursive algorithm that uses the idea of backtracking. It involves exhaustive searches of all the nodes by going ahead, if possible, else by backtracking.
WebUnit 1: Abstract Data Types and Arrays in C++ This unit will introduce you to Abstract Data Types and will make the important distinction between an Abstract Data Type and a Data … WebNov 7, 2024 · This is the step where breadth-first and depth-first traversal differ. In breadth-first traversal, we push the children to the end of the array, whereas in depth …
WebDec 29, 2024 · Solution: Approach: Depth-first search is an algorithm for traversing or searching tree or graph data structures. The algorithm starts at the root node (selecting …
WebToday • Recursive graph traversal • depth first • Non-recursive graph traversal • depth first • breadth first 2 f g c d a e b h Graph traversal (recursive) Specify a starting vertex. … definition of subjectivity eyfsWebC Program to Implement Depth First Search Traversal using Post Order Data Structure Questions and Answers – Inorder Traversal Data Structure Questions and Answers – Binary Tree Properties Data Structure Questions and Answers – Topological Sort Subscribe to our Newsletters (Subject-wise). female fertile windowWebDepth first search Code in C: In this video, we will look into the c language implementation of depth first search graph traversal algorithm! Checkout my Eng... female fertility and ageWebGiven a graph, we can use the O(V+E) DFS (Depth-First Search) or BFS (Breadth-First Search) algorithm to traverse the graph and explore the features/properties of the graph. … female fertility ageWebNov 23, 2024 · Depth first traversal is a graph traversal algorithm in which we start from a vertex of a graph and print its value. Then we move to one of the neighbors of the present vertex and print its values. If there are no neighbors of the current vertex that have to be printed, we move to the previous vertex to see if all of their neighbors are printed. female fertility blood testsWebApr 8, 2024 · Tree Traversal : Depth First Search in C. Depth first search in C. DFS is an algorithm for traversing or searching tree data structures. The algorithm starts at the root … definition of subprime lendingWebBreadth first traversal or Breadth first Search is a recursive algorithm for searching all the vertices of a graph or tree data structure. In this tutorial, you will understand the working … definition of submissive and breedable